Overview of the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et
The 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et stands out in the compact SUV market due to its unique blend of ruggedness and refinement. As a special edition, the Limited Jet trim offers a distinctive appearance package that sets it apart from the standard Liberty models. This includes a blacked-out exterior trim, unique alloy wheels, and other aesthetic enhancements. The 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et continues Jeep's tradition of providing vehicles that are equally adept at navigating city streets and tackling off-road trails.
In terms of mechanical features, the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et is equipped with a 3.7-liter V6 engine, producing 210 horsepower and 235 lb-ft of torque. This engine is paired with a four-speed automatic transmission. The 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et is available in both rear-wheel-drive and four-wheel-drive configurations, offering versatility for various driving conditions. The four-wheel-drive system enhances its off-road capabilities, making it a suitable choice for those who need a vehicle that can handle more than just paved roads. The 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et also features a towing capacity of up to 5,000 pounds when properly equipped, adding to its practicality.
Safety is a key consideration for any vehicle, and the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et includes several standard safety features. These include anti-lock brakes, stability control, traction control, and multiple airbags. Additionally, features like hill start assist and hill descent control are available, further enhancing safety and control in challenging driving situations. The combination of these safety features and the vehicle's robust construction contributes to its overall safety profile. Fuel efficiency for the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et is estimated at 16 mpg in the city and 22 mpg on the highway, which is typical for a vehicle of its class and capabilities.

Potential Issues and Reliability of the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et
Like any vehicle, the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et has some potential issues that buyers should be aware of. Understanding these potential problems can help you make a more informed decision and plan for any necessary maintenance or repairs. One common concern with the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et is its fuel economy, which is rated at 16 mpg in the city and 22 mpg on the highway. While this is typical for a vehicle of its size and capabilities, it may be a consideration for those who prioritize fuel efficiency.
Another potential issue with the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et is its four-speed automatic transmission. While generally reliable, some drivers find it less responsive and less fuel-efficient compared to modern transmissions with more gears. This can be particularly noticeable during highway driving or when accelerating from a stop. However, the transmission's simplicity also contributes to its durability.
In terms of reliability, the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et has a mixed track record. Some owners have reported few issues, while others have experienced problems with components such as the electrical system, air conditioning, and drivetrain. Regular maintenance and timely repairs are essential to ensure the vehicle's long-term reliability. It's advisable to have a pre-purchase inspection performed by a qualified mechanic to identify any potential issues before buying a used 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et. Checking the vehicle's maintenance history and addressing any outstanding recalls can also help ensure its reliability. Overall, while the 2012 Jeep Liberty Limited Jet has some potential issues, many of these can be mitigated with proper care and maintenance.
